Output 07da61f0653ddf736381b5b21e42e8cbd156e7abd9949bc8ccccfbaa275b20cd:1

value
31354624
script pubkey
OP_0 OP_PUSHBYTES_32 83d33d23b9e05a44e1d52264b7766132f87d8fa6162cacbb12de03f861ba3473
address
bc1qs0fn6gaeupdyfcw4yfjtwanpxtu8mraxzck2ewcjmcplscd6x3es5t76n6
transaction
07da61f0653ddf736381b5b21e42e8cbd156e7abd9949bc8ccccfbaa275b20cd
confirmations
300105
spent
true